The other day I saw lots of lemons in mom’s kitchen and I immediately knew what I wanted to do with them – make a lemon pie.

This is a super easy version, I made it exactly the way you make key lime pie and just replaced the lime juice with lemon juice. The pie just needs 4 ingredients – lemons, pre-made pie crust, condensed milk and eggs. This sweet and tangy pie makes a great dessert and it’s so easy to make especially if you have the pre-made crust available in your pantry.

  • Use fresh lemon juice only. No bottle juice for this recipe.
  • Chill the pie completely before serving.
